Coast is a smart card for controlling fleet spending. Xero is a full suite for managing business finances.
Coast is built entirely around its Visa smart card. It consolidates fuel, vehicle maintenance, and field expenses into one platform with real-time controls. Xero is cloud accounting software. It handles invoicing, bills, bank reconciliation, payroll, and financial reporting. The key difference is that Coast manages physical spending. Xero manages your financial records and backend accounting. If your main problem is tracking where company money goes on the road, choose Coast. If you need to balance books and manage cash flow, choose Xero.

Coast offers granular, real-time spending controls. Xero provides financial data for review.
Coast lets you lock cards by default. You can set rules per driver, vehicle, time, or category, blocking fraud before it happens. Xero shows you financial transactions after they occur. You review and reconcile them in the ledger. Coast prevents unauthorized spending actively. Xero helps you understand and categorize spending after the fact. A fleet manager can stop an unauthorized fuel purchase instantly with Coast. A business owner reviews monthly expenses in Xero.

Coast integrates with telematics and key accounting tools. Xero connects to a vast marketplace of business apps.
Coast connects two-way with systems like Samsara, Geotab, QuickBooks, and NetSuite. This links vehicle data to financial data. Xero has a marketplace of over 1,000 connected apps. This includes payroll, inventory, CRM, and e-commerce tools. Coast's integrations are deep for fleet and accounting. Xero's integrations are wide for all business functions. A construction company links Coast with Samsara for fraud checks. A retailer links Xero with Shopify for automated sales data.

This isn't a head-to-head battle. Coast and Xero serve completely different business needs. Choosing the wrong one would be like comparing a hammer to a calculator. Coast's superpower is controlling physical spending. It gives fleet managers real-time visibility and locks down cards to prevent fraud before it happens. It's the specialist for fuel and field expenses. Xero's superpower is managing your entire financial backend. It turns chaos into organized books with automation, AI insights, and comprehensive reporting. It's the generalist for business accounting. The deciding factor is your core problem. If you lose money on unauthorized fuel or waste hours on expense reports, Coast is your answer. If you need to invoice clients and track cash flow, Xero is essential. Pick Coast if you run a fleet and want to save money on fuel while killing fraud. Pick Xero if you need to send invoices, pay bills, and understand your business finances. Many growing businesses might even use both—Coast for the road and Xero for the office.
